Pickup versions of Standard's Vanguard Phase 1/2 have graced this corner of the forum before, as has this actual vehicle. This one's been imported from Tasmania.

It doesn't look bad at all, although I'd be quickly reaching for a tin of grey paint I think if it were mine, and I'm not sure I'd be leaving the exterior visor or plastic indicators on it either tbh. Quite a rare old machine.
